CPO Production surpasses 2014 total

DekelOil Public Limited, operator and 51% owner of an established palm oil project in Côte d’Ivoire, is delighted to announce that total Crude Palm Oil production during the period 1 January 2015 to 30 April 2015 has already surpassed 14,242 tonnes, the production level achieved in 2014. This includes a record monthly production of 4,818 tonnes for April 2015 at the Company’s 60 t/hr CPO extraction Mill, which is one of West Africa’s largest.
The Company’s total CPO production for the year to date now stands at 14,496 tonnes. In addition to its CPO production, DekelOil produced 825 tonnes of kernels in April at the Mill. April falls within the peak harvesting season, and the Directors anticipate continued strong production for the remainder of the primary peak harvesting season which typically continues into June.
